extrudeGeometry
Creates a THREE.ExtrudeGeometry
In order to create shapes to extrude, place a <shape> or a <shapeResource> within.
Implementation details:
The geometry is wrapped within a THREE.BufferGeometry.
This is to prevent having to remount the component every time anything changes.

dynamic
bool: See THREE.Geometry#dynamic.
Set to true if attribute buffers will need to change in runtime (using "dirty" flags).
Unless set to true internal typed arrays corresponding to buffers will be deleted once sent to GPU.
Default: false
